An analysis of comparative statements of financial position, the current year's income statement, and the general ledger accounts of Kingsley Corporation uncovered the following items. Assume all items involve cash unless there is information to the contrary. Indicate how each item should be classified in the statement of cash flows using these four major classifications: operating activity, investing activity, financing activity, and significant noncash investing and financing activity. Transaction Classifications (a) Payment of interest on bank loan. (b) Exchange of land for patent. (c) Disposal of building at carrying amount. (d) Payment of dividends. Financing activity Noncash investing and financing activity Investing activity Operating activity (e) Purchase of inventory. (f) Conversion of bonds payable into common shares.
